1. What is BaZi and Why True Solar Time is Mandatory
BaZi (八字), literally translating to Eight Characters and known in the West as the Four Pillars of Destiny, is a profound Chinese astrological science established over a millennium ago during the Tang and Song Dynasties. Unlike Western Tropical astrology which maps planetary degrees across the ecliptic, BaZi decodes the exact electromagnetic and elemental blueprint of the universe at the precise moment of your first breath.
A critical flaw in modern online calculators is the reliance on civil clock time. Standard time zones (such as GMT+8) span thousands of miles where actual solar noon varies by over an hour. For instance, in Singapore or Kuala Lumpur, civil time is artificially shifted ahead by 60 to 90 minutes. Without True Solar Time calibration, up to 40% of birth charts have an incorrect Hour Pillar or Day Master, rendering ordinary predictions invalid.
Astronomical Longitude & Equation of Time (EoT)
The YuanYu BaZi engine utilizes precise celestial mechanics: calculating local geographic longitude offset (+/- 4 minutes per degree) combined with the Equation of Time (EoT) Earth orbital eccentricity adjustment to compute your true astronomical birth moment down to the exact second.
2. The Anatomy of the Four Pillars: Mapping Life Spheres
Your BaZi chart is built on four columns (Pillars), each comprising a Heavenly Stem (天干) on top and an Earthly Branch (地支) on the bottom:
Day Pillar (日柱) — The Core Self & Spouse
The Day Stem (Day Master) represents your soul's true nature, spiritual constitution, and conscious personality. The Day Branch holds the Spouse Palace (夫妻宫), dictating your intimate relationship karma.
Month Pillar (月柱) — Career & Social Arena
Governed by the solar seasonal command, the Month Pillar dictates your career trajectory, industry aptitude, leadership style, and relationship with parents and superiors.
Year Pillar (年柱) — Ancestral Lineage & Foundation
Reflects the external macro-environment, childhood environment (ages 1-16), ancestral karma, grandparents, and how you are perceived by society at large.
Hour Pillar (时柱) — Subconscious & Late Life
Represents your private desires, life investments, retirement fortune (ages 60+), children, and the physical realization of your creations and wealth.

6. 10-Year Luck Cycles (大运) & Annual Transits (流年)
Your birth chart (命) is the vehicle, but your 10-Year Decadal Luck Pillars (运) represent the road you travel. A strong BaZi chart traveling on an unfavorable luck cycle will face setbacks, while an average chart meeting its Favorable Elements (喜用神) will achieve exponential breakthrough.
By analyzing the interactions (Clashes, Combinations, Punishments, and Harms) between your natal pillars and the annual celestial stems, you can pinpoint the exact years for career promotion, investment expansion, or relationship milestones.
Frequently Asked Questions (BaZi & Chinese Astrology)
What is the difference between BaZi and Western Astrology?
Western astrology uses planetary positions across 12 tropical zodiac houses to assess psychological tendencies. BaZi uses the solar calendar and astronomical true solar time to calculate the interaction of the Five Elements (Wu Xing) and Yin-Yang dynamics, offering granular forecasting for wealth, career, health, and family lineage.
Why is birth time so critical for a BaZi reading?

What does a strong vs. weak Day Master mean?
A 'strong' or 'weak' Day Master does not mean you have a good or bad life. It simply indicates whether your Day Master element has sufficient seasonal and branch support. A weak Day Master benefits from Resource and Companion elements, whereas a strong Day Master thrives when discharging energy into Wealth, Officer, and Output elements.
Can my BaZi chart predict my wealth capacity?
Yes. BaZi evaluates your Wealth Stars (Direct and Indirect Wealth), your Output Stars (the ability to generate wealth), and your Day Master's strength to hold and manage wealth without suffering from Rob Wealth (劫财) leaks.
How does True Solar Time affect midnight births (Zi Hour)?
BaZi divides the Zi Hour into Early Zi (23:00-00:00) and Late Zi (00:00-01:00). Longitude adjustments frequently shift a birth before or after midnight, which alters both the Day and Hour pillars entirely.
